When fitting a … Nettet16. aug. 2024 · Ball-Bearing Door Hinges: These hinges have sealed pins that cannot be removed.These hinges swing easily, last for years, and are good for heavy doors. Pin Door Hinges: These classic hinges have pins that can be removed by tapping them upward with a nail and hammer.Pin door hinges are good for interior doors and are …

Once the casing is in place, the trim follows the lines of that inner casing. NettetBall Bearing Hinge. The ball bearing hinge has lubricated bearings between the hinge’s knuckles to reduce friction caused by heavy doors. These durable hinges are ideal for heavy entryway doors or those that sustain frequent use. Shown: 4 inch Solid Brass Ball-Bearing Door Hinge; $37.99 House of Antique Hardware.

NettetHinges are sized and the number required are based on the size and weight of the door. Light, hollow core doors that are 6'8" only require 2 hinges with a cheap pin. Bigger solid core doors require 3 or 4 or more hinges with ball bearings. Hinges are generally spaced out equally to also keep the door straight. Nettet19. des. 2015 · Sorted by: 3. NettetTo check for loose hinges, open the door a few inches, then grip the latch-side edge of the door and lift up. If you feel play in the door, one or more hinges are loose.
